What is AOR Assignment Form

The Agent of Record Assignment Form is a business document used by Group Accounts to designate a new agency or agent of record (AOR) for commission payments and vendor contracts.

The form must be signed by an authorized Company Officer of the organization. This ensures that the assignment of a new agent of record is valid and recognized.
If you need to amend any information after submission, you will likely need to complete a new Agent of Record Assignment Form and resubmit it, so prompt attention is advised.
Commission payments for the new agent of record will hinge on the receipt of the group's next premium payment. It’s essential to ensure timeliness for continued payments.
No, the Agent of Record Assignment Form does not require notarization as indicated. Authorized signatures from Company Officers are sufficient.
Typically, no additional documents are required to accompany the Agent of Record Assignment Form, but it’s wise to check with your agency for any specific requirements.
Once submitted, processing times can vary based on the agency's workflow, but you should expect a response or confirmation regarding your submission promptly.
